The GSA is delighted to welcome one of the most distinguished illustrators working in the UK – Chris Riddell. He has forged an award-winning career as an illustrator of children and young people’s books across many different formats. Chris Riddell is also the creator of his own two best-selling series of children’s books – the Ottoline and Goth Girl series.

As well as being a critically acclaimed author-illustrator, Chris is also the political cartoonist for the Observer. He is a three-times-winner of the CILIP Kate Greenaway Medal for Illustration.
